[FLINK-8675] Add non-blocking shut down method to RestServerEndpoint
Make shut down method of RestServerEndpoint non blocking.

This closes #5511.

/**
* Run the given action after the completion of the given future. The given future can be
* completed normally or exceptionally. In case of an exceptional completion the, the
* action's exception will be added to the initial exception.
*
* @param future to wait for its completion
* @param runnable action which is triggered after the future's completion
* @return Future which is completed after the action has completed. This future can contain an exception,
* if an error occurred in the given future or action.
*/
public static CompletableFuture<Void> runAfterwardsAsync(CompletableFuture<?> future, RunnableWithException runnable) {
return runAfterwardsAsync(future, runnable, ForkJoinPool.commonPool());
}
